SNL finally has live music... hooray!

Modest Mouse plays live... surprise surprise.

I am glad to report that from what I could see, Issaquah, Washington-based Modest Mouse performed live on SNL, becoming the first musical guest since October 23rd(at least), to perform without the aid of a backing track or a (under)lying vocal line.

In support of their most recent album, Good News for People Who Love Bad News,(very fitting I must say), the band played two live tracks, and were surprisingly decent on a stage that is notorious for its less than stellar acoustics.

Bravo Modest Mouse, you are bringing some honor back to this 31-year old program. And hopefully your performance is going to be the first in a series of performances with integrity for the rest of this season.
